"... [Walker] can already be considered the top fashion photographer of the future, who stubbornly refuses to buy into the fleeting styles and chaotic changes of the world he photographs." (stern)
Having made a name for himself with his perfectly staged photographs, and with appearances in the American, British, Italian, and Japanese editions of Vogue, English artist Tim Walker (*1970 in Devon) is currently one of the world's most influential fashion photographers. His creative imagination elevates the often simple motifs far beyond the standard of conventional fashion photography: his dream-like pictures are the result of exceptionally extensive preparations, using models in predominantly "unwearable" and glamorous clothing, shot against breathtaking backdrops all over the world. Formerly assistant to photography legend Richard Avedon, Tim Walker's extremely individual and particular vision has ensured him a place among the outstanding photographers of today, such as Steven Meisel, Jürgen Teller, and Nick Knight.
This large-format artist's book, which beautifully presents Walker's complete works, published to coincide his first solo exhibition.
